Simular: Pioneering Agentic AI for Mac OS and Windows with $21.5 Million Series A
Simular, an innovative startup developing AI agents for Mac OS and Windows, has recently announced a significant achievement: a $21.5 million Series A funding round led by Felicis. Notable players like NVentures (Nvidia’s venture arm), existing seed investor South Park Commons, and others are also part of this funding milestone. This funding is poised to accelerate Simular’s vision of creating AI agents that operate at a higher capability and autonomy than typical solutions.
What Makes Simular Unique?
Unlike other AI solutions that primarily focus on browser interactions, Simular is ambitious in its goal to control the entire PC environment. This innovative approach taps into what is known as "agentic AI," which refers to AI systems that can autonomously complete complex tasks with minimal human intervention. Co-founder and CEO Ang Li elegantly explains, "We can literally move the mouse on the screen and do the click. So it’s more capable of doing, repeating whatever human activities in the digital world." For instance, the AI can perform tasks such as copying and pasting data into a spreadsheet seamlessly.
Release of Version 1.0 and Upcoming Developments
Just recently, Simular unveiled its 1.0 version for Mac OS, generating buzz among early adopters. The company is also in collaboration with Microsoft to develop an agent specifically for Windows, as part of the Windows 365 for Agents program. This partnership places Simular among an elite group of five agentic companies, including Manus AI, Fellou, Genspark, and TinyFish. Although details about the Windows version timeline remain vague, Li assures users that it will be as popular—if not more so—than the Mac OS version.

Navigating Technical Challenges
As promising as the future of agentic AI may be, there are considerable technical hurdles to overcome. A primary issue exists with large language models (LLMs), which are known to "hallucinate" information, leading to inaccuracies. This becomes particularly concerning for agentic tasks that could involve thousands to millions of discrete steps. A single hallucination could undermine the entire task, raising concerns about reliability.
One potential solution is to make LLMs "deterministic," scripting their responses to ensure consistent outcomes. However, this could reduce the creativity that characterizes agentic problem-solving. To address this, Simular proposes a hybrid approach: while letting agents explore and iterate freely, users can step in to correct the course, locking in successful workflows that then become repeatable and deterministic.
Unveiling Neuro-Symbolic Computing
The revolutionary aspect of Simular’s technology lies in what they call “neuro-symbolic computer use agents.” Ang Li emphasizes that their approach goes beyond typical LLM-based models. Instead, the agents are designed to generate code that enables deterministic behavior while also preserving the flexibility needed for creative problem-solving. This capability allows for workflows that not only succeed on the first attempt but can also be replicated successfully in subsequent executions.
Empowering Users with Control
What truly differentiates Simular’s offering is that the deterministic code generated during task execution is accessible to the end-user. This model inspires trust, as users can inspect and audit the code, ensuring transparency. Li points out, "Once they have the code, they can trust it, because they can inspect it, they can audit it, they can see what’s going on."
Real-World Applications and Open Source Initiatives
Simular’s innovative methodology is already capturing attention from various sectors. Early beta customers include a car dealership automating VIN number searches and homeowners’ associations extracting contract details from PDFs. Their open-source project—currently only available for Mac OS—has resulted in useful automations spanning content creation to marketing and sales.
Funding and Future Prospects
Having previously secured a $5 million seed round, Simular now boasts a total funding of approximately $27 million, with investments from notable names such as Basis Set Ventures, Flying Fish Partners, and Samsung NEXT.
